A sporting lifestyle with a futuristic look: Puma is teaming up with Japanese fashion designer Mihara Yasuhiro to create an extraordinary autumn/winter 2012 collection inspired by cycling and functional outdoor fashion for the Puma Blacklabel premium line.
The “king of avant-garde” Yasuhiro is combining sporty with elegant, designs blazers with practical hoods and classic woollen coats with large belt buckles and giving the whole look a science-fiction flair: silvery leggings with a python pattern, basketball boots in shiny metallic colours. Weatherproof parkas in olive and sneakers with light rubber soles are ideal if you’re looking for adventure and flexibility.
And that’s exactly what Puma by Miharayasuhiro wants us to do: push ourselves to the limits, both in terms of sport and fashion.
